Harlow's Study

A series of experiments by psychologist Harry Harlow focusing on the importance of caregiving and companionship in the social and cognitive development of monkeys.

Isolated Monkeys

Refer to research studies focusing on the effects of isolation on primate behavior, often highlighting the importance of social interaction for normal development.
